    Quote Originally Posted by naq View Post
    That version is quite old actually. I have 0.9.52 currently. IIRC, when I setup a Ubuntu Gutsy server (7.10), it pulled in some wine 0.9.5#. The trash for wine by default is in ~/.local/share/Trash, I'm not sure if it might be different in Ubuntu (most likely not). Check that folder, maybe all your deleted stuff is still in there.
    The location of the trash is the same, however the missing files were not there.
